Hi, I figured out that we can use the same mechanism as in Msg struct to uniquelly identify each SMSCconn. In the attached patch the smscconn struct was modified to include a uuid_t field and Msg struct to store the smscconn uuid_t if we get a temporary error. Smsc_rout2 was also modified to respect msg->msg_ConnId if set. SMSC-A -> splits (2 parts) -> 1 part sent OK -> 2 part get temp. error -> write the conn->uuid_t and put it into global queue for resend -> router reads msg->msg_ConnId and sends failed part via same connection (if still active) -----Original Message----- From: Alexander Malysh [mailto:[email protected]] On Behalf Of Alexander Malysh Sent: Sunday, September 12, 2010 1:06 PM To: Michael Zervakis Cc: [email protected]; [email protected] Subject: Re: [PATCH] fix bug #529 (sms-resend-* ignored for concatenated messages) Hi, as I already wrote, this patch is not enough.
